Short Cut Chocolate Chip Oreo Cookie Brownie Bars Recipe

These Shortcut Chocolate Chip Oreo Cookie Brownie Bars combine the best of three iconic treats—chewy chocolate chip cookie dough, rich fudgy brownies, and crunchy Oreo cookies—layered together for a decadent dessert that’s easy to make. Perfect for anyone craving a delightful mix of textures and flavors in every bite.

Ingredients

Scale

Cookie Layer

  • 1 (16 oz.) package refrigerated chocolate chip cookie dough

Brownie Layer

  • 1 (18 oz.) box brownie mix
  • Ingredients required to prepare brownie mix as per package instructions (usually eggs, oil, and water)

Topping

  • 1824 Oreo cookies
  • Optional: flaky sea salt for topping

Instructions

  1. Preheat Oven: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C). Grease or line an 8 x 8 inch baking dish with parchment paper or non-stick spray to prevent sticking.
  2. Prepare Brownie Batter: In a large mixing bowl, prepare the brownie mix according to package directions, typically by combining the mix with required eggs, oil, and water. Stir until smooth and set aside.
  3. Form Cookie Base: Press the refrigerated chocolate chip cookie dough evenly into the bottom of the prepared baking dish to create a solid cookie crust layer. Make sure it covers the entire bottom surface.
  4. Add Oreo Layer: Arrange half of the Oreo cookies evenly over the cookie dough layer, pressing them slightly into the dough so they stay in place.
  5. Pour Brownie Batter: Carefully pour the prepared brownie batter over the cookie dough and Oreo layers. Spread the batter evenly across the top to cover the entire surface.
  6. Top with Remaining Oreos: Distribute the remaining Oreo cookies on top of the brownie batter evenly.
  7. Bake: Place the baking dish in the preheated oven and bake for 40 to 45 minutes. To check doneness, insert a toothpick into the center; it should come out clean or with only a few moist crumbs attached.
  8. Cool and Serve: Remove from oven and optionally sprinkle flaky sea salt over the top. Allow the bars to cool completely in the baking dish before cutting into squares to serve. This helps layers set and makes slicing easier.

Notes

  • Use a knife to gently slice through the layers for cleaner bars.
  • For extra flavor, you can use double-stuffed Oreos or add chopped nuts to the brownie batter.
  • Make sure not to overbake to keep the brownie layer fudgy.
  • Storing leftovers in an airtight container keeps bars fresh for up to 3 days at room temperature, or refrigerated for up to a week.
  • These bars freeze well; thaw overnight in the refrigerator before serving.
